It Has Now Been 8 Years Since Dark Released On Netflix
Dark is a German science fiction mystery thriller created by Baran bo Odar and Jantje Friese. The show ran for three seasons and is set in the town of Winden. The story begins in 2019 with the disappearance of a young boy named Mikkel. As the police, including Mikkel’s father Ulrich, search for him, Mikkel’s siblings and their friends – like Jonas – also start investigating.
The mystery deepens with the discovery of a young boy who isn’t Mikkel, and both Ulrich and Jonas realize time travel is connected to his disappearance. Dark is a remarkably intelligent and intricate science fiction series, but it remains surprisingly coherent.
The Netflix series Dark premiered on December 1, 2017, and quickly gained popularity with both critics and viewers. It was praised for its compelling writing, strong acting, unique atmosphere, intriguing premise, and complex storyline.
